Zurück   CC-Community Board > CC-CB Knowledge Base > Top-Topic Forum

Antwort
 
Themen-Optionen Thema durchsuchen Ansicht
Alt 02.04.2002, 18:46   #1
spocky
Oldie
 
Registriert seit: 27.04.2001
Beiträge: 2.279
Standard Garaks - Romote your PC from the Internet-Caffee

hi
beim aufräumen meiner HD bin ich auf ein backup eines threads
von Garak gestoßen, den wir schon mal im TopTopic hatten-
bevor ich ihn dahin verschiebe - stelle ich ihn mal kurz ins News
da das TopT derzeit eher schlecht besucht ist, villeicht gäbe es ja
noch mehr tutorials o.ä. die jemand von euch hätte und die wir
im TT archivieren könnten ...

Zitat:
Hiho Freunde...

da ich berufsmäßig viel unterwegs bin und oft Daten von zu Hause brauche
oder mal schauen will wer angerufen hat oder einfach mal schnell auf
meine Bookmarks zugreifen möchte habe ich bei mir folgendes gebastelt.

Als Zutaten nehmen wir

* The Bat!
* Moony
* VNC

The Bat! und Moony (ISDN Anrufmonitor) hatte ich bereits im Einsatz,
so dass ich nur noch VNC brauchte.
Ok, zunächst einmal was soll das alles.

Ich habe mir folgende Möglichkeit geschaffen.
Ich rufe mich zu Hause mit meinem Handy an.
Moony erkennt die Nr. meines Handies und startet eine Batch-Datei.
Diese wiederum stellt eine Verbindung zum Internet her,
schaut welche aktuelle IP-Adresse ich habe,
mailt mir diese an meinen GMX Account und startet VNC.

Dann brauche ich nur noch auf gmx zu gehen, schauen welche IP ich habe
und trage diese in den Browser ein und connecte mit meinem PC.
Über den Browser kann ich dann meinen PC fernsteuern, ich sehe also meinen Desktop
von zu Hause im Browser im Inet-Caffee.
Das ganze funktioniert bei mir unter W2K so
(unter w98 muss das alles ein wenig angepasst werden, funktioniert aber auch)....

//Anfang Batch (remote.bat)

@Echo off
if not exist c:\remote\ip.txt goto verb
:trenn
del c:\remote\ip.txt
D:\Programme\winvnc\WinVNC.exe -kill
"I:\Programme\The Bat!\thebat.exe" /MAILU="Account-Name";TO=eMail-Adresse;S="Computer ist jetzt offline!";send /EXIT
rasphone -h T-Flat
goto Ende
:verb
rasphone -d T-Flat
ipconfig|find "IP-Adresse" > c:\remote\ip.txt
"I:\Programme\The Bat!\thebat.exe" /MAILU="Account-Name";TO=eMail-Adresse;S=IP;TEXT=c:\remote\ip.txt;send /EXIT
start D:\Programme\winvnc\WinVNC.exe
goto Ende
:Ende

//Ende Batch (remote.bat)

Also, wass passiert genau... der Befehl "rasphone -d T-Flat" stellt eine Vebindung zum Internet her.
Dann stelle ich mit "ipconfig" die IP-Adresse fest.
Der Parameter |find "IP-Adresse" > c:\remote\ip.txt schreibt den Inhalt
(also die Ip-Adresse) in die Textdatei "ip.txt".
Diese wiederum wird als Inhalt der mail genommen (siehe Batch).
Da ich the Bat! mit Komandozeile starten kann ist das natürlich optimal.
Am Ende wird dann VNC gestartet und ich kann von der Ferne via Browser meinen PC fernwarten.
Ein erneuter Anruf trennt übrigens die Verbindung...

Optimal wäre natürlich ich würde eine SMS bekommen.
Leider habe ich keinen Anbieter gefunden der den Inhalt einer mail als Betreff als SMS verschickt.
Lediglich bei T-Motion kann ich den Betreff mir als SMS zukommen lassen
(siehe Batch: "Der Computer ist jetzt offline") Das alles kann man noch verbessern,
aber für mich genügt es erstmal. Vielleicht hat ja jemand noch eine Idee und es gibt ein neues Projekt .

Achja, PC-Anywhere war mir zu groß, weshalb ich vnc genommen habe.
Außerdem kann ich auf VNC via Brwoser zugreifen...

Viele Grüße

Garak
-----------
ich hab das ganze nun mit WinXP und anstelle von Moony
mit ISDNCall realisiert ..
ISDNCall erkennt meine handy-nummer und auch meine MSN für das Fax
und nur wenn beide erkannt werden wird die remote.bat gestartet

gruß
spocky
spocky ist offline   Mit Zitat antworten
Alt 02.04.2002, 18:49   #2
mig
Oldie
 
Benutzerbild von mig
 
Registriert seit: 24.04.2001
Beiträge: 5.741
Standard

Hehe, so kompliziert geht das also bei Windows :bg: , da bleibe ich doch lieber bei Linux
gruss mig
mig ist offline   Mit Zitat antworten
Alt 03.04.2002, 01:00   #3
Cosmo
Team (Founder)
 
Benutzerbild von Cosmo
 
Registriert seit: 22.04.2001
Ort: #ccb
Beiträge: 5.149
Standard

Ja, dieses Topic ist wirklich spitze, gut, dass du es noch einmal ausgegraben hast, Spocky.

Ich habe auch eine Durckversion davon aus dem alten Board, falls du sie brauchst.
Cosmo ist offline   Mit Zitat antworten
Alt 03.04.2002, 07:19   #4
XVisor
Oldie
 
Registriert seit: 10.05.2001
Beiträge: 314
Standard . . .

hui . . . Spocky bzgl. Deiner Batch-Lösung via XP hätte ich großes Interesse . . . kannst Du diese noch einmal kundtun?

Danke

Gruesse
XViSOR
XVisor ist offline   Mit Zitat antworten
Alt 03.04.2002, 07:55   #5
sikuto
Oldie
 
Registriert seit: 07.05.2001
Beiträge: 52
Standard WinXP und wie??

Hallo Spocky

kannst du die Infos weitergeben?

Habe grosses Interesse.

sikuto
sikuto ist offline   Mit Zitat antworten
Alt 03.04.2002, 09:45   #6
spocky
Oldie
 
Registriert seit: 27.04.2001
Beiträge: 2.279
Standard

hi
da ich TheBat derzeit wieder deistalliert habe
hier nur mal die batch zum einwählen per Handy

ISDNCall 2001
->Einstellungen ->Optionen ->Aktionen ->Neu
: Anrufer ... meine HandyNr.
: Eigene Nummer (leer=alle) ... meine MSN für das Fax
: Dienstkennung ... 0-Alles

-> C:\remote\dfuestart.bat eintragen

C:\remote\dfuestart.bat:
Code:
rasphone -d name_der_dfü
-----------
eine batch um verbindung zu beenden:
C:\remote\dfue_end.bat:
Code:
rasphone -h name_der_dfü
-----------

Befehle um per Eingabeaufforderung bzw. Start Ausführen:

1. Starten einer bestimmten DFÜ-Verbindung:
Code:
rasphone -d name-der-dfü-verbindung
2. Beenden einer bestimmten DFÜ-Verbindung:
Code:
rasphone -h name-der-dfü-verbindung
3. Ermitteln der aktuellen IP-Adresse:
Code:
ipconfig
4. Ermitteln und speichern der aktuellen IP-Adresse
in der Textdatei c:\remote\ip.txt:
Code:
ipconfig|find "IP-Adresse" > c:\remote\ip.txt
gruß
spocky
spocky ist offline   Mit Zitat antworten
Alt 03.04.2002, 10:29   #7
hergi
Oldie
 
Registriert seit: 03.05.2001
Beiträge: 1.576
Standard

In Zeiten der netten DSL-Flatrates geht das natürlich auch noch anders:

1. Dynamische DNS:
Eine gute Übersicht liefert: http://noeld.com/dldynsite.htm#Supported

DynSite for Windows ist übrigens auch ein sehr praktisches Tool zum Updaten verschiedenster DynDNS-Dienste. Es gibt selbstverständlich auch noch andere, man muss nur mal bei den einzelnen Diensten nachsehen...


2. Flatserver (oder ähnliche Tools)
Die aktuelle IP wird auf eine anzugebende URL beschrieben.
Weitere Ausführungen dazu erspare ich mir, die kann man dort selbst nachlesen: http://www.step-software.de/flatserv/inhalt.htm

Der Flatrate-Manager unter http://www.asamnet.de/~reichd/FlatMa...rtClassic.html vereint z.B. beide Möglichkeiten.

Ich denke mal, dass damit eigentlich jeder nun mit entsprechenden Remote-Tools wie VNC (besser: TightVNC, ist schneller als VNC http://www.tightvnc.com/) auf seinen Rechner zugreifen kann.

Noch einen Tipp: Lest euch mal die Beschreibung von VNC durch, dann werdet ihr sehen, dass ihr auch einen bestimmten Port einstellen könnt (ich habe es jetzt nicht im Kopf, wie das geht). Das wäre selbstverständlich nötig im Zusammenspiel einer Firewall, die bei Flatrates sowieso eingesetzt werden sollte.

HTH 8O

Ups, hätte ich ja fast noch vergessen zu erwähnen: Meine Ausführungen gelten natürlich für Windows Betriebssysteme, wie´s z.B. unter Linux aussieht kann ich nicht sagen. :?:
hergi ist offline   Mit Zitat antworten
Alt 03.04.2002, 12:18   #8
Drug
Oldie
 
Registriert seit: 25.04.2001
Ort: da hinten
Beiträge: 362
Standard

ob ihrs glaubt oder nich, mir is auch eben beim aufräumen dieses tut wieder in die hände gefallen....und jetz wunder ich mich, dass hier ein post darüber vorhanden ist....ist das ein zeichen!??!
Drug ist offline   Mit Zitat antworten
Antwort

Themen-Optionen Thema durchsuchen
Thema durchsuchen:

Erweiterte Suche
Ansicht

Forumregeln
Es ist Ihnen nicht erlaubt, neue Themen zu verfassen.
Es ist Ihnen nicht erlaubt, auf Beiträge zu antworten.
Es ist Ihnen nicht erlaubt, Anhänge hochzuladen.
Es ist Ihnen nicht erlaubt, Ihre Beiträge zu bearbeiten.

BB-Code ist An.
Smileys sind An.
[IMG] Code ist An.
HTML-Code ist Aus.


Alle Zeitangaben in WEZ +1. Es ist jetzt 04:48 Uhr.


vBulletin® Copyright ©2000 - 2012, Jelsoft Enterprises Ltd.